Understanding the Tamil Nadu Birth Registration System
The system governing a birth certificate download chennai operates under the Tamil Nadu Birth Registration Act. Every birth occurring within the state, particularly in urban centers like Chennai, must be registered within 21 days of the event. The responsibility for this registration typically falls on the hospital, medical officer, or the head of the household where the birth took place. This centralized system ensures that records are maintained uniformly, which simplifies the verification process for citizens later in life.
Key Eligibility and Document Requirements
To successfully complete a birth certificate download chennai, applicants must ensure they meet specific eligibility criteria and possess the necessary documentation. The process requires proof of the child's birth occurring within the Chennai jurisdiction. The required documents are designed to verify the event and the identities of the parents, ensuring the accuracy and authenticity of the public record.
Essential Checklist for Application
Proof of Birth: This can be a hospital discharge card, a nursing certificate, or a registration receipt from the facility where the birth occurred.
Parental Identification: Valid government-issued IDs such as an Aadhaar card, passport, or driving license for the mother and father.
Proof of Residence: Documents like a ration card, electricity bill, or lease agreement that confirm the family's address within the Chennai corporation limits.
Marriage Certificate: While not always mandatory, it is often requested to establish family relationships and parental details.

Common Challenges and Practical Solutions
Applicants sometimes encounter obstacles when attempting a birth certificate download chennai, particularly if the birth was not registered immediately. Delayed registrations require additional scrutiny and may necessitate police verification to confirm the circumstances of the birth. In such cases, it is advisable to contact the local ward office or the Tamil Nadu Family Welfare Bureau for guidance. Providing accurate information and cooperating with authorities can resolve these issues efficiently, ensuring the document is issued without prolonged delays.
